Where to stay in and around Kasika

Kasika, nestled in the Zambezi Region of Namibia, offers a captivating blend of outdoor adventures and stunning scenery. Whether you’re exploring the vibrant Kasika village or venturing into the scenic landscapes nearby, this destination is perfect for those seeking cultural experiences and romantic getaways. Engage with the local community while immersing yourself in the natural beauty that surrounds you, making your visit to Kasika truly unforgettable.

  • Kabulabula Conservancy: Located approximately 10km from Kasika, Kabulabula Conservancy is a hidden gem for travellers seeking a blend of culture, outdoor activities, and stunning scenery. The area is particularly vibrant during peak seasons in March, August, and December, drawing visitors eager to explore its rich cultural heritage. Key attractions include a picturesque jetty pier, a historic monument, and the expansive national state park, which offers ample opportunities for wildlife viewing and hiking. A visit to Kabulabula promises a unique experience amidst Namibia’s natural beauty.
  • Ngoma: Situated around 42km from Kasika, Ngoma is a lively city renowned for its outdoor adventures and romantic getaways. The travel experience here is enriched by its diverse attractions, including breathtaking lookouts and impressive modern bridges. While visitor numbers peak in the months of March, July to August, and December, Ngoma offers a delightful escape for those seeking adventure year-round. Whether you're hiking, exploring local wildlife, or enjoying a serene sunset, Ngoma is a perfect destination for outdoor enthusiasts and couples alike.
  • Impalila Island: Nestled within the vicinity of Kasika, Impalila Island is a charming village that captivates visitors with its natural beauty and adventurous spirit. Though visitor numbers remain relatively stable throughout the year, the island sees a surge in April, July, and September. Travellers flock here for its romantic landscapes and thrilling outdoor activities. Noteworthy attractions include stunning waterfalls and nearby natural parks, making it an ideal spot for those looking to immerse themselves in nature while enjoying a peaceful retreat.

Find the best attractions in and around Kasika

Kasika in the Zambezi Region of Namibia offers a thrilling outdoor adventure with stunning scenery. Visitors can explore attractions such as the modern bridge, national state park, and jetty pier, perfect for those seeking an engaging experience in nature. Additionally, the Kasika conservancy presents opportunities for wildlife enthusiasts. This destination promises a memorable vacation for travellers looking to immerse themselves in the beauty and adventure of the region.

  • Kasika Conservancy: Located a mere 3km from Kasika, this national park offers stunning outdoor scenery and adventure opportunities. Visitors can engage in game viewing, birdwatching, and guided nature walks that highlight the region's unique ecosystems.
  • Ngoma Bridge: Situated 43km away, this modern bridge provides a striking view of the Zambezi River. It serves as a vital connection between Namibia and Botswana, allowing visitors to enjoy the hustle and bustle of urban life while taking in scenic river views.
  • Impalila Conservancy: Nestled within Kasika, this eco-friendly park is ideal for families seeking outdoor activities. With trails for walking and areas for picnicking, it encourages a deeper appreciation of the local flora and fauna.

What's the weather like in Kasika?
The hottest months are usually October and September, with an average temperature of 27°C, while the coldest months are July and June, with an average of 20°C. The rainiest months in Kasika are January, December, February and March, with each month seeing an average of 183 mm of rainfall.
